    // ReadAt implements the [io.ReaderAt] interface.
    func (r *Reader) ReadAt(b []byte, off int64) (n int, err error) {
    	// cannot modify state - see io.ReaderAt
    	if off < 0 {
    		return 0, errors.New("bytes.Reader.ReadAt: negative offset")
    	}
    	if off >= int64(len(r.s)) {
    		return 0, io.EOF
    	}
    	n = copy(b, r.s[off:])
    	if n < len(b) {
    		err = io.EOF
    	}
    	return
    }
